Northern Cape MapThe Northern Cape a semi-desert region with rainfall ranging between 50mm and 400mm. The Northern Cape is not only the largest province in South Africa, it is also the most sparsely populated province.

Northern Cape has a shoreline in the west on the South Atlantic Ocean. It borders the following areas of Namibia and Botswana:

  • Karas Region, Namibia - northwest
  • Hardap Region, Namibia - far northwest
  • Kgalagadi District, Botswana - north

Domestically, it borders the following provinces:

  • North West - northeast
  • Free State - east
  • Eastern Cape - southeast
  • Western Cape - south

Kimberley DiamondsThe Northern Cape is rich in minerals, with the country's major diamond pipes found in the Kimberley district. Alluvial diamonds are found on the opposite, western, side of the province, washed westwards by the Orange River into the Atlantic Ocean, where they are extracted from the beaches and sea between Alexander Bay and Port Nolloth. Until recently, the majority of small- to medium-scale alluvial operations were concentrated along or near the Vaal River system in the east. With the rapidly depleting deposits available for mining, there has been a gradual shift towards the Orange River system. The Sishen Mine near Kathu is the biggest source of iron ore in South Africa, while the copper mine at Okiep is one of the oldest mines in the country. Copper is also mined at Springbok and Aggenys.

The SanThe last remaining true San (Bushman) people live in the Kalahari area of the Northern Cape. The area, especially along the Orange and Vaal rivers, is rich in San rock engravings. A good collection can be seen at the McGregor Museum in Kimberley. The province is also rich in fossils.

The economy of a large part of the Northern Cape, the interior Karoo, depends on sheep-farming, while the karakul-pelt industry is one of the most important in the Gordonia district of Upington.
